Skip to content

Commit 41bf9c1

Browse files
tgrGerrit Code Review
authored andcommitted
Update git submodules
* Update OATHAuth from branch 'master' to 511127a8edea3c6ac390fb8ff1269d6e07a2f845 - Fix multi-key handling Follow up on the multiple-authenticators work by replacing the user's 2FA module (of which there could only be one) with the user's 2FA keys in various places. Functional changes: * Add OATHUser::getKeysForModule() and a shortcut for the TOTP module (for typehint friendliness) * Filter modules for TOTP only in various places: ** ApiOATHValidate (which could maybe be more generic in the longer term, but would need some sort of support flag - it will definitely not work with WebAuthn). ** Lots of places that did the same filtering manually. * Do not throw in various places when the user has multiple kinds of keys: ** OATHUser::addKey() ** OATHUserRepository::loadKeysFromDatabase() * Keep throwing in OATHUserRepository::createKey() (which is what gates the use of multiple authenticators currently, and we want to preserve that until further UX improvements) but use an error page rather than an error. Code cleanup: * Replace OATHUser::setKeys() (only used in a single place, to remove a key) with removeKey(). * Hard-deprecate OATHUser::getModule() and remove its uses. * Remove OATHUser::setModule(). Instead, use the first key in getModule(). WebAuthn part of the change: Ib9a686171da67b334e80524629df406d10903391 Bug: T242031 Change-Id: I70241b9cfc036ea6439bf30ed724c1377a78d5c0
1 parent bb6edd7 commit 41bf9c1

File tree

1 file changed

+1
-1
lines changed

1 file changed

+1
-1
lines changed

OATHAuth

Submodule OATHAuth updated from 2c0e0b6 to 511127a

0 commit comments

Comments
 (0)